The largest mountain chain in Europe would be the Alps.
The largest chain of mountains in Europe, based on elevation and on infamy, is the Alps.

However, the longest chain would be the Scandinavian mountains at 1762 km, then the Carpathian Mountains at 1500 km, and then the Alps at 1200 km.
